Technical Context
The TPS3128E15DBVT integrates voltage supervision, watchdog timer, and manual reset in a single 5-pin SOT-23 device. Its fixed 1.43 V threshold (±5% over –40°C to +85°C) triggers RESET when VDD falls below VIT–, with 20 mV hysteresis and 180 ms delay after VDD rises above VIT+. The WDI input detects missing edges within 0.8–2.1 s timeout window, and MR forces immediate RESET assertion independent of supply or watchdog state.
This variant belongs to the TPS312x family's E-series (–5% nominal threshold), uses open-drain RESET output, and supports operation across full industrial temperature range (–40°C to +85°C) with 14 µA typical quiescent current at 0.9 V - enabling battery-sensitive applications where supply rail monitoring and software fault recovery must coexist without external components.

Pinout & Package
TPS3128E15DBVT is housed in a 5-pin SOT-23 (DBV) package measuring 2.90 mm × 1.60 mm, optimized for high-density PCB layouts and automated assembly. Pin functions are validated per TI SLVS227H datasheet Figure 5-1 and Table 5-1.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 - RESET | Active-low open-drain output | Asserts low during supply undervoltage, watchdog timeout, or MR activation; requires external pull-up |
| 2 - GND | Ground reference | Return path for internal circuitry and RESET load; must be connected to system ground plane |
| 3 - MR | Manual reset input | Logic-low pulse forces immediate RESET assertion regardless of VDD or WDI state |
| 4 - WDI | Watchdog timer input | Edge-triggered input; rising or falling edge resets timeout counter; floating = timeout |
| 5 - VDD | Supply input | Power source for internal comparators, timer, and logic; requires 0.1 µF ceramic bypass capacitor |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Ultra-low supply voltage support | Operates down to 0.9 V, enabling compatibility with advanced low-power MCUs and battery-backed subsystems |
| Integrated watchdog timer | Monitors processor activity via WDI edges; prevents silent software lockup in unattended systems |
| Manual reset input (MR) | Allows external hardware-initiated reset for system recovery without relying on supply or software state |
| Fixed precision threshold | Factory-trimmed 1.43 V threshold eliminates need for external resistors or calibration in 1.5 V rail monitoring |
| Open-drain RESET output | Supports multi-source reset arbitration and interface with diverse logic families via selectable pull-up voltage |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ar voltage supervision and watchdog appl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| TPS3123E15DBVT | No watchdog timer; identical 1.43 V threshold, SOT-23-5, open-drain RESET, and MR input | Suitable where only supply monitoring and manual reset are required - no software hang detection needed | Select when watchdog functionality adds unnecessary complexity or BOM cost |
| TPS3823-15DBVR | Higher 1.5 V threshold tolerance (±1.5%), 200 ms delay, push-pull RESET, no MR input, same 0.9–3.6 V range | Better suited for systems requiring guaranteed drive strength and no external pull-up, but lacks manual reset capability | Choose when board layout constraints prohibit pull-up resistors or MR is not used in system architecture |
Compared with TPS3128E15DBVT, TPS3123E15DBVT removes watchdog functionality while retaining identical threshold and pinout - simplifying design where software supervision is handled externally; TPS3823-15DBVR offers tighter threshold accuracy and stronger output drive but sacrifices MR and watchdog, making it ideal for fixed-supply applications without manual intervention requirements.

FAQ
What is the exact reset threshold voltage of the TPS3128E15DBVT?
The TPS3128E15DBVT has a nominal reset threshold voltage (VIT–) of 1.43 V, with a guaranteed range of 1.38 V to 1.48 V across –40°C to +85°C. This value corresponds to the "E" suffix (–5% of 1.5 V nominal) and is factory-trimmed - no external components are needed to set the threshold.
Does the TPS3128E15DBVT require an external pull-up resistor on the RESET pin?
Yes, the TPS3128E15DBVT features an open-drain RESET output, so an external pull-up resistor is mandatory to establish a valid high-level logic state. The value depends on bus capacitance and rise-time requirements, but 10 kΩ to 100 kΩ to a compatible voltage rail (e.g., 1.8 V or 3.3 V) is typical for most applications using the TPS3128E15DBVT.
How does the watchdog timer in the TPS3128E15DBVT function?
The TPS3128E15DBVT watchdog timer triggers RESET if no edge (rising or falling) occurs on the WDI pin within 0.8–2.1 s. Each valid edge resets the timeout counter. If WDI is left floating or held static, timeout occurs. This behavior ensures detection of software hangs in the host processor - a core function of the TPS3128E15DBVT.
Can the TPS3128E15DBVT operate from a 0.9 V supply?
Yes, the TPS3128E15DBVT is fully specified to operate from 0.9 V to 3.3 V. At 0.9 V, it delivers 14 µA typical supply current and maintains valid RESET assertion/deassertion behavior - making it uniquely suited for next-generation ultra-low-voltage systems where other supervisors fail to function.
What is the purpose of the MR pin on the TPS3128E15DBVT?
The MR (Manual Reset) pin on the TPS3128E15DBVT allows external hardware - such as a front-panel button, system supervisor, or fault detector - to force an immediate RESET assertion regardless of VDD level or WDI state. A logic-low pulse on MR causes RESET to go active within 0.1 µs, providing deterministic recovery outside software control - a key safety feature in the TPS3128E15DBVT.
